Skip to content

Commit 533f0bb

Browse files
committed
TST: add test for dpi change
1 parent d739943 commit 533f0bb

File tree

1 file changed

+12
-0
lines changed

1 file changed

+12
-0
lines changed

lib/matplotlib/tests/test_figure.py

Lines changed: 12 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-214,6 +214,18 @@ def test_figaspect():
214214
assert h / w == 1
215215

216216

217+
@cleanup(style='default')
218+
def test_change_dpi():
219+
fig = plt.figure(figsize=(4, 4))
220+
fig.canvas.draw()
221+
assert fig.canvas.renderer.height == 400
222+
assert fig.canvas.renderer.width == 400
223+
fig.dpi = 50
224+
fig.canvas.draw()
225+
assert fig.canvas.renderer.height == 200
226+
assert fig.canvas.renderer.width == 200
227+
228+
217229
if __name__ == "__main__":
218230
import nose
219231
nose.runmodule(argv=['-s', '--with-doctest'], exit=False)

0 commit comments

Comments
 (0)